Bioshock 4 Teases 'Sandbox' Open-World



Bioshock 4 is an upcoming first-person shooter that is being developed by Cloud Chamber and published by 2K. I have covered everything we know about the game already, which covered some of the leaks and news around the title, which I will link down below to watch before this video. More recently new job listings were posted from Cloud Chamber, and additional details were found indirectly through these postings.
